Autore Topic: Plotting real Time  (Letto 852 volte)

Offline ale_gia

  • Nuovo arrivato
  • *
  • Post: 3
  • Respect: 0
    • Mostra profilo
  • Dispositivo Android:
    emulator
  • Sistema operativo:
    windows 7
Plotting real Time
« il: 10 Giugno 2014, 11:08:43 CEST »
0
Ciao a Tutti, devo sviluppare una app dove ho bisogno di realizzare un plot real time quale librerie mi consigliate??? io ne avevo viste alcune tipo  GraphView ma essendo alle prime armi con android mi affido ai vostri consigli. :-D

grazie

Offline bradipao

  • Moderatore globale
  • Utente storico
  • *****
  • Post: 4043
  • keep it simple
  • Respect: +567
    • Github
    • Google+
    • bradipao
    • Mostra profilo
  • Dispositivo Android:
    Nexus 5
  • Play Store ID:
    Bradipao
  • Sistema operativo:
    W7
Re:Plotting real Time
« Risposta #1 il: 10 Giugno 2014, 11:45:01 CEST »
0
Cosa intendi di preciso per "plot real-time" ?
Di quanti dati stiamo parlando?
NON rispondo a domande nei messaggi privati
Bradipao @ Play Store

Offline ale_gia

  • Nuovo arrivato
  • *
  • Post: 3
  • Respect: 0
    • Mostra profilo
  • Dispositivo Android:
    emulator
  • Sistema operativo:
    windows 7
Re:Plotting real Time
« Risposta #2 il: 10 Giugno 2014, 14:25:52 CEST »
0
Intendo che l' app deve disegnare un grafico (x,y) leggendo i dati in real time. I dati che legge vengono passati da alcuni sensori via bluetooth.

Offline aeroxr1

  • Utente junior
  • **
  • Post: 76
  • Respect: 0
    • Mostra profilo
  • Dispositivo Android:
    galaxy nexus
  • Sistema operativo:
    window 8.1
Re:Plotting real Time
« Risposta #3 il: 11 Giugno 2014, 10:00:35 CEST »
0
Anche io devo fare una cosa simile ( plottare un grafico x/y con dei dati che arrivano in tempo reale) e ho trovato le stesse librerie : Graphview .
Ne avete altre da suggerire anche a me ? :D

Inviato dal mio Galaxy Nexus utilizzando Tapatalk


Offline iceweasel

  • Moderatore globale
  • Utente senior
  • *****
  • Post: 878
  • Respect: +147
    • Mostra profilo
  • Dispositivo Android:
    LGE P990 - Google Nexus 5
  • Sistema operativo:
    Linux Debian Sid
Re:Plotting real Time
« Risposta #4 il: 11 Giugno 2014, 10:34:39 CEST »
0
Il Bluetooth introduce un tempo di ritardo e un jitter, quindi bisogna tenerli conto. Per il plot in tempo reale bisogna per forza usare le OpenGL-ES, sono librerie 3D ma con opportuni settaggi del punto di vista possono essere utilizzati anche per il 2D.

Inviato dal mio Nexus 5 utilizzando Tapatalk

adb logcat | tee /tmp/logcat | grep TAG

Offline undead

  • Utente senior
  • ****
  • Post: 666
  • Respect: +113
    • Mostra profilo
  • Dispositivo Android:
    Samsung Galaxy S6
  • Play Store ID:
    DrKappa
  • Sistema operativo:
    Windows 10 64-bit, Windows 8.1 64-bit
Re:Plotting real Time
« Risposta #5 il: 11 Giugno 2014, 10:54:47 CEST »
0
Mi scuso per la pubblicità nemmeno tanto occulta, comunque:

https://play.google.com/store/apps/details?id=net.drkappa.app.secretagent

Nella sezione sensori disegno un grafico prendendo, come si evince dal nome, i dati dai sensori in tempo reale.

Se fa al caso tuo per il grafico ho usato una libreria, androidplot.

Androidplot.com | An Android API for creating charts and plots.